Subject: Re: [PATCH] arm64: dts: ti: k3-am62: Add RNG node
Hi Shiva Tripathi,
On Fri, 26 Sep 2025 15:32:29 +0530, Shiva Tripathi wrote:
> Add EIP76 Random Number Generator (RNG) node within crypto engine for
> AM62 and AM62A SoCs. The RNG hardware is integrated in crypto
> subsystem at address 0x40910000.
>
> Mark the RNG node with status "reserved" as it is intended for use by
> OP-TEE for secure random number generation. If required, this hardware
> can also be used through Linux kernel by enabling this node.
